In a shocking start to IPL 2026, the Gujarat Titans lost their opening game against the Punjab Kings, posting a total of just 162 runs. Shubman Gill, the Titans’ captain, managed to score 39 runs, but it wasn’t enough to secure a win.

The Punjab Kings, led by Shreyas Iyer, capitalized on the Titans’ struggles, showcasing a strong performance that left Gujarat reeling. Prasidh Krishna was a standout bowler for Punjab, taking three wickets and helping to dismantle the Titans’ batting order.

Historically, the Gujarat Titans have performed well against the Rajasthan Royals, winning six out of eight encounters. However, their recent form raises questions as they prepare to face the Royals on April 4, 2026. Rashid Khan, the leading wicket-taker in the matchup against Rajasthan with 10 wickets, will be crucial for the Titans if they hope to turn their fortunes around.

Meanwhile, the Rajasthan Royals secured a convincing victory against the Chennai Super Kings in their opening match, defeating them by eight wickets. This sets the stage for an exciting clash as the Titans look to bounce back against a formidable Royals side.

The Titans’ captain, Shubman Gill, is just 49 runs away from reaching 5,500 runs in T20s, while Rashid Khan is 127 runs shy of 3,000 T20 runs. Both players will need to step up their game to avoid further setbacks.
